Chernigov vs Sodankyla, Lapland Climate & Distance Between

Finland flag
  • The distance between Chernigov, Ukraine and Sodankyla, Lapland, Finland is approximately 1,786 km or 1,110 mi.
  • To reach Chernigov in this distance one would set out from Sodankyla, Lapland bearing 169.6°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Chernigov bearing 173.6° or S .
  • Chernigov has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Sodankyla, Lapland has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
  • Chernigov is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Sodankyla, Lapland is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 7.7 °C (13.9°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.4 °C (6.1°F) less in Chernigov.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 100 mm (3.9 in) more which is equivalent to 100 l/m² (2.45 US gal/ft²) or 1,000,000 l/ha (106,907 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 15.8° higher in Chernigov than in Sodankyla, Lapland.
